如题,要做一个大点的购物站,用于SEO,页面量大概可能达到几千万个,普通的CMS几乎都不能承受,求有经验的朋友介绍些解决思路,如负载平衡 高速缓存等,详细点最好,单独扔出个名词没有实质性帮助
多谢  

解决方案 »

  1.   

    讲起来也确实难得讲,建议了解一下memcache,然后在网上找一下负载方面的知识,也就这么多,这种东西也是就事论事的。像我们公司,底层就是数据库,然后上层有memcahce支持,顶层一个f5负责服务器负载。
      

  2.   

    1、做主从数据库,使网站读写分离(如果量再大可以做Mysql cluster集群,LVS做负载均衡)。
    2、在数据层和应用程之间使用Memcache,把常用数据存入Memcache,减少数据库查询,提高网站并发承载量。
    3、对部分页面进行静态化处理,如商品描述页面。
    4、分离商品资源文件,使用单独服务器处理。
    5、使用Squid对静态文件进行缓存处理。
    6、对WEB服务器做集群和负载均衡。
    ......网站优化是持续性的工作,需要根据网站自身特点及流量制定优化方案,以上几点仅供参考。